Roof exhaust installation services involve the process of adding or upgrading exhaust vents on the roof of a property to facilitate proper airflow and ventilation. These services typically include selecting appropriate vent types, preparing the roof surface, and securely installing the exhaust outlets to ensure they function effectively. Proper installation helps prevent issues related to poor air circulation, such as excess moisture buildup, mold growth, and indoor air quality problems. Skilled contractors focus on ensuring that the exhaust systems are sealed correctly to avoid leaks and that they are positioned to maximize efficiency.
This service addresses common problems associated with inadequate ventilation systems, including excess heat, humidity, and stale air in various types of properties. In residential buildings, roof exhaust installation can improve attic ventilation, reducing heat buildup during warmer months and preventing ice dam formation in winter. The overview below groups typical Roof Exhaust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Edgewater,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Material and Design Costs - The cost for roof exhaust installation varies based on the type of materials used, typically ranging from $300 to $1,200 for parts and labor. For example, installing a standard metal exhaust vent might cost around $500, while more complex designs can be higher.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ing roof exhaust systems generally fall between $200 and $800, depending on roof height and complexity. More intricate or difficult-to-access roofs tend to increase the overall expense.
Roof Type and Structure - The type of roof influences installation costs, with flat roofs often costing between $400 and $1,000, and sloped or complex roofs potentially exceeding $1,200. Additional structural modifications may also add to the total price.
Permits and Additional Fees - Some locations require permits for roof exhaust installation, which can add $50 to $300 to the overall cost. These fees vary depending on local regulations and project scope.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
